Near to main station, exit from nord exit for a shorter walk. Also a few steps away from the metro station. There is a tram at the door, which is convenient. We were given a corner room with king size bed. The room layout was however awkward, with very little walking space and space for luggage. The toilet was also very small. The mini bar (with coffee machine) was placed in a cabinet, without lighting, which was quite odd. The wifi in this room was not good, could only get signals near the toilet. We had a second room on the other side of the corridor, and the wifi worked well. As the room is near the tram, it was not quiet at night. You could consider the same hotel on the other street for a quieter room (which we also stayed before). However, service was good and we appreciated the amenities in the room. It was a good night sleep.

Very close location for access to and from central Munich bus and train station. Also it was very easy to walk to museums, galleries and old town from the hotel. Immediate area around the hotel is as you would expect being so close to a central location - it's a bit grimy but honestly we didn't feel unsafe. The hotel room was a decent size and very clean. There was an electric kettle but no coffee and no cups to use - for the room rate I think these should be included. Staff at the hotel were really lovely - the lady at reception lent us her personal umbrella for the day when it was raining. Hotel also has it's own beer brewed downstairs which is excellent 👌🏻
